Ability
Pummeling Grasp
Each enemy in the swarm's space takes 3d6 slashing damage (DC 20 basic Reflex save). A creature that fails its save against Pummeling Grasp is also knocked prone.
Ability
Stifle
Circumstance: Trigger: A creature in the swarm's space attempts to Cast a Spell
The swarming hands clamp over the triggering creature's mouth, preventing it from vocalizing. The affected creature must succeed at a DC 22 Reflex save or the triggering action is disrupted.
Trait
Swarm
A swarm is a mass or cloud of creatures that functions as one monster. Its size entry gives the size of the entire mass, though for most swarms the individual creatures that make up that mass are Tiny. A swarm can occupy the same space as other creatures, and must do so in order to use its damaging action. A swarm typically has weakness to effects that deal damage over an area (like area spells and splash weapons). Swarms are immune to the grappled, prone, and restrained conditions.
Trait
Undead
Once living, these creatures were infused after death with negative energy and soul-corrupting evil magic. When reduced to 0 Hit Points, an undead creature is destroyed. Undead creatures are damaged by positive energy, are healed by negative energy, and don't benefit from healing effects.
